The anniversary of the Italian company CRIBA has a precise reference to March 6, 1953. On that day, its founder Gennaro Cirielli patented in Milan the first sealing clamps for plastic bags. Many things have happened in these 60 years, but the original patent and the prototype grippers (produced until the 80's) that represent their heritage have always been with them, following them in every moment that has taken them from the original small workshop in Milan to their current location in Cernusco, Naviglio industrial area. MEXICO CITY - In 2012, the production of machine tools, robots and automation systems for the manufacturing industry in Italy reached 4.93 billion euros, showing a growth of 3.5% compared to the previous year, reported the Italian association of machine tool producers UCIMU-SISTEMI PER PRODURRE. This result was made possible by the good performance in exports, which grew by 12%, reaching 3.65 billion euros. The Centro de Innovación Italiano-Mexicano en Manufactura de Alta Tecnología Hidalgo (CIIMMATH), in coordination with the Italian Institute for Foreign Trade (ICE) and the Italian Association of Manufacturers of Machinery and Products for the Foundry Industry (AMAFOND), will give a training course in the aluminum die casting process (DIE-CASTING), by the Italian specialist engineer Claudio Mus. The course, which will last three days, will be held at the facilities in Ciudad Sahagún, Tepeapulco, with the purpose of consolidating the creation of the Technological Center for Aluminum Die Casting"
